Nolita's The Good, The Bad & The Ugly wasn't a misnomer; the store had some amazing clothes, but also some pieces that I couldn't imagine anyone in their right mind wearing. Still, I've always respected fearlessness over good taste, and the store has avoided being a Vogue-inspired clone of all the other high-end boutiques in Manhattan. So, it is with a heavy heart that I announce that after 8 years The Good, The Bad & The Ugly is closing down.
From July 11-13, the store is going out in style with DJs, discounts, ice cream and free champagne. Don't worry though, store owner and designer Judi Rosen has hinted she has another project in the works.
